Jason, what do your control decks normally look like and how good are they? I've been finding that in a creature-centric Cube with lots of contextually powerful cards instead of haymakers it's hard to put a decent control deck together.

Well, currently all of the creatures in the deck perform some other function crucial to the combo. Storm Entity doesn't do anything unless you have enough of those other cards; the comparison isn't between Storm Entity and the other guys, but between it and Empty/Haze/Bushwhacker.
